ABSTRACT:
A cylinder head including a tubular port liner made of a heat resistant metal, with an annular space interposed between the liner and the wall of a cavity in the cylinder head, whereby the heat to be transmitted from exhaust gases to the cylinder head is insulated by the annular space defined between the port liner and the wall of a cavity in the cylinder head. This tubular port liner is secured or embedded into the cylinder head itself at its one end on the side of a combustion chamber according to the so-called "insert" casting technique and flared at the other end on the side of an exhaust pipe so as to provide an intimate contact between the wall of a cavity in the cylinder head and the liner. The tubular port liner is formed on its lower part with a built-up, beaded portion which is fitted in a corresponding concave portion in the wall of the cavity in the cylinder head for preventing shifting of the liner due to thermal expansion or contraction.
